首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ASP.NET -确定运行时的最大文件上载大小

ASP.NET是一种由微软开发的用于构建Web应用程序的开发框架。它基于.NET平台,并提供了一套强大的工具和库,用于快速开发可靠、高性能的Web应用程序。

确定运行时的最大文件上传大小是指在ASP.NET应用程序中,可以上传的文件的最大大小限制。这个限制是为了防止恶意用户上传过大的文件导致服务器资源耗尽或网络拥塞。

在ASP.NET中,可以通过配置Web.config文件来设置最大文件上传大小。具体的配置项是<httpRuntime>元素的maxRequestLength属性。该属性的单位是KB,默认值为4096KB(即4MB)。可以根据实际需求进行调整。

设置最大文件上传大小的配置示例:

代码语言:xml
复制
<configuration>
  <system.web>
    <httpRuntime maxRequestLength="8192" /> <!-- 设置最大上传大小为8MB -->
  </system.web>
</configuration>

优势:

  1. 简化开发:ASP.NET提供了丰富的开发工具和库,使开发人员能够快速构建功能强大的Web应用程序。
  2. 高性能:ASP.NET使用了一些优化技术,如编译到本机代码、缓存、异步处理等,以提供卓越的性能和响应速度。
  3. 安全性:ASP.NET提供了一系列的安全特性,如请求验证、身份验证、授权等,以保护Web应用程序的安全性。
  4. 可扩展性:ASP.NET支持模块化开发和插件机制,使开发人员能够轻松扩展和定制应用程序的功能。

应用场景:

ASP.NET适用于各种规模的Web应用程序开发,包括企业级应用、电子商务网站、社交媒体平台等。它可以用于构建各种类型的应用,如博客、论坛、在线商城、企业管理系统等。

腾讯云相关产品推荐:

  • 云服务器(CVM):提供可靠、安全、高性能的云服务器实例,用于托管ASP.NET应用程序。
  • 云数据库MySQL版(CDB):提供高可用、可扩展的MySQL数据库服务,用于存储ASP.NET应用程序的数据。
  • 腾讯云CDN:提供全球加速服务,加速ASP.NET应用程序的内容分发,提升用户访问速度。
  • 腾讯云对象存储(COS):提供安全、可靠的对象存储服务,用于存储ASP.NET应用程序的静态资源。

更多腾讯云产品介绍和详细信息,请访问腾讯云官方网站:腾讯云

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券